Hi,

i have patched kernel 2,4,18 with the yours respective patch. Since i
am using Samsung S3C2440 processor, smasung officially supports only
the kernel 2.4.18. hence i need to get
the best result of bluetooth using this kernel version 2.4.18 only.

Facing the problem is ,

 Can't init device hci0. Connection timed out(110) ERROR.
    i am using 2.4.18 kernel with the RFMD serial port bluetooth
module. i have ported the Bluez Stack and HCI_H4 protocol modules. The
 RFMD device is get attached by

 hciattach /dev/ttyS0 swave 115200 flow

 the patch added in the hciattach.c is soft reset functionality
 included before sending param acess command in SWAVE function and
 after that reset again. This attaches my UART dongle with the HCI
 layer.

 When i try to hciconfig uration i am getting the following errors.

 hciconfig hci0 up
 But i could have functionality with Kernel 2.6. The HCI config works fine.

 Is there any patch to imply for the 2..4 kernel.
